Saim (71 not out), Maaz (5-50) and Nisar (5-22) dominate day one of Cricket Associations Championship

Lahore, 18 October 2021: The fifth-round of the Cricket Associations Championship 2021-22 got underway in three Punjab venues today.

Khyber Pakhtunkhwa’s Maaz Khan, Central Punjab’s Nisar Ahmad took five wickets on the opening day, while Northern’s Jamal Anwar and Abdul Faseeh, Sindh’s Saim Ayub scored half-centuries.

Over at the Rana Naveed-ul-Hasan Academy Sheikhupura, Northern after being put into bat were bowled out for 210 in the 74th over. Wicketkeeper-batter Jamal Anwar top-scored with 67 off 125 balls hitting six fours and two sixes. He was well supported by opening batter Abdul Faseeh who scored 50 off 113 balls which included five fours.

Khyber Pakhtunkhwa’s leg-spinner Maaz Khan picked five wickets for 50 while Zohaib Khan took three for 30.

At stumps, Khyber Pakhtunkhwa were 27 for no loss.

Over at the LCCA Ground in Lahore, Southern Punjab were dismissed for 88 in the 35th over against Central Punjab. Right-arm fast bowlers Nisar Ahmad and Mohammad Ali shared nine wickets between them with Nisar grabbing five for 22 in 11 overs.

At the close of play Central Punjab were 164 for four in 36.1 overs taking a vital 76-run first innings lead. Opening batter Anas Mahmood scored 53 off 65 (nine fours) while Mohammad Irfan Khan struck an unbeaten 52 off 60 laced with eight fours.

Over at the Saeed Ajmal Academy Ground in Faisalabad, Balochistan were dismissed for 147 after opting to bat first. Ali Waqas (45 off 126, four fours) and Mohammad Shahid (30 off 53, four fours) were significant contributors for the batting side.

For Sindh, Arish Ali Khan picked three wickets for 41, while Junaid Ilyas, Danish Aziz and Ghulam Mudassar grabbed two wickets apiece.

At stumps, Sindh were 126 for two in 29 overs with Saim Ayub top-scoring with an unbeaten 71 off 87, hitting nine fours. Faraz Ali contributed unbeaten 49 off 76 balls, which included six fours and one six. The pair contributed 105 runs for the third-wicket partnership.
